iShares S&P Mid-Cap 400 Growth ETF $IJK Position Cut by Idaho Trust Co

Idaho Trust Co trimmed its holdings in iShares S&P Mid-Cap 400 Growth ETF (NYSEARCA:IJKFree Report) by 17.7% in the fourth qu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The institutional investor owned 51,660 shares of the company’s stock after selling 11,079 shares during the quarter. iShares S&P Mid-Cap 400 Growth ETF comprises 1.7% of Idaho Trust Co’s portfolio, making the stock its 20th largest holding. Idaho Trust Co owned about 0.06% of iShares S&P Mid-Cap 400 Growth ETF worth $5,005,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

iShares S&P Mid-Cap 400 Growth ETF Company Profile

iShares S&P Mid-Cap 400 Growth ETF, formerly iShares S&P MidCap 400 Growth Index Fund (the Fund), is an exchange traded fund. The Fund seeks investment results that correspond generally to the price and yield performance of the S&P MidCap 400 Growth Index (the Index). The Index measures the performance of the mid-capitalization growth sector of the United States equity market and consists of those stocks in the S&P MidCap 400 Index exhibiting the strongest growth characteristics. The Fund invests in a representative sample of securities included in the Index that collectively has an investment profile similar to the Index.
